Minnesota Block
I had been wondering if I was going to continue with the blocks in the "We can do it" sampler quilt, I'd lost a bit of enthusiasm along the way, getting distracted with other things. However, I thought I had done so many of them, and they had been good for using up fabric left over in my stash, it might be as well to continue. Maybe the paper piecing will grow on me.
If I get the time, it's another paper pieced block today.
I had three blocks to catch up on, this is the first, Minnesota.
It took a little while to get the hang of the placement of the fabric for the diamonds, but by the third one, I had got it into my brain. The hourglass blocks were just normal piecing, so not a problem. If I get the time, it's another paper pieced block today.

Skill |Builder Sampler-Blocks 14 and 15
I finally finished catching up with the blocks for the skill builder sampler, with these two blocks
Block 14 a crazy quilt block with fabric foundation and improvisational piecing. A lot are from scraps left over from other blocks made, so should tie in with the quilt as a whole.Block 15-diamond dash with paper piecing. This is the first time I've used this particular method, so it was good to have something fairly simple to try.
All being well, I shall be able to keep up with the other blocks as they come out, now I need to decide what project is next.
